ORDER OF THE JEFFERSON COUNTY
BOARD OF EQUALIZATION
Appellant(s): Charles and Joann Kraus
Appeal No.: BOE 19-05-LO
Parcel No.: 995 700 011
Issue: Under appeal is the value of a vacant .29 acre lot. The appellants estimate the value is $16,000.
The Assessor's determination of value as of January 1, 2019 is $29,400.
Appellant Argument and Evidence: The appellants were not present at the hearing. The appellant's
written argument on Taxpayer Petition was: "This vacant lot has a deep ravine just a few feet from the
road, making it unacceptable for construction we have never listed this lot separately for sale." also "For
sure the lot has not increased in value. The timber cannot be harvested because of the ravine so close to
the road." There was no documentary evidence supplied in taxpayer petition.
Assessor's Argument and Evidence: The Assessor's representative provided a copy of the appraisal
worksheet for the subject property, 3 comparable property sales, with maps and worksheets.
Decision: The law requires that the Board of Equalization presume the Assessor's valuation to be correct
unless the appellant presents clear, cogent and convincing evidence to the contrary. After thoughtful
consideration the Board finds that the appellant did not present the clear, cogent and convincing evidence
necessary to overcome the presumptive correctness of the value established by the Assessor. The Board
of Equalization sustains the value established by the Assessor.
